Spivakovsky-Kurtz Concert

BOX PLANS NOW OPEN Plans are now open at tlio Central Booking Ofiico for the concert to be given next Tuesday evening in the Opera House by the world-famous Gpivakovsky-Kurtz trio of instrumentalists. This combination is not a trio in the ordinary acceptance of the term, but a union of three famous soloists, each of whom has au established reputation throughout Europe. Tho players came together at the request of the leading lirrn of entrepreneurs in Berlin, who were anxious to securo a lirstclass trio to replace tho disbanded Thibaud-Cortot-Casals combination. Tho lirst season was an experimental ono in Holland, and was immediately successful, leading to bookings throughout Germany and other Continental countries. The critic of the Berliner Tageblatt hailed the new trio as “a very notablo acquisition to the musical life of Europe. How well deserved was the enthusiasm which they aroused. One does not know which to praise more, their brilliant technique or their amazing depth of musical leeling. Each is a master of his instrument, and what a master!” Tho programme to be presented hero will include the Tsekaikovsky Trio in C minor and groups of solos by each artist.
